From live jalebi counters to cascading chocolate fountains, I create dessert spreads that turn your celebration into a sweet experience. Let's make your guests smile with a mix of traditional mithai and modern live treats.

My chocolate fountain is a centerpiece of delight at any wedding. Guests love dipping marshmallows, fruits, and wafers into the flowing melted chocolate, creating their own sweet masterpiece.

The art of making fresh, hot jalebis. My chefs pipe the batter into hot oil to create these iconic spiral sweets, which are then soaked in sugar syrup for a perfectly crispy and syrupy bite.

A beautiful platter of assorted Indian sweets, or mithai, perfect for celebrating the sweetness of relationships. My menu includes a wide variety of traditional sweets like barfi, peda, and ladoo.

A close-up of our delicious sweets being prepared for a wedding event. I focus on using quality ingredients to ensure every piece of mithai is rich in flavour and has the perfect texture.

This image features a stack of Malpua, a traditional Indian pancake-like dessert, garnished with pistachios and rose petals. My creative menus are designed to make your event special.

This bowl of boondi is a versatile sweet that can be enjoyed on its own or used to make delicious boondi ladoo. It's one of the many scrumptious food items I offer to make your event special.

A tray of freshly made Kesari Bath, a sweet semolina pudding flavoured with saffron and cardamom. This is a classic South Indian dessert that I love to include in my wedding menus.

Beyond the flavour, I also highlight the traditional benefits of paan, which is known to aid digestion. My paan counter offers a refreshing and healthy end to a grand meal.

A behind-the-scenes look at my fire paan counter, where our chefs prepare this unique and theatrical dessert. It's an experience that always leaves guests amazed.

About Interactive Desserts & Sweet Endings

When you choose a live station, the biggest factor for success is timing and replenishment. I manage the flow of your dessert counter so that even during peak hours, your guests always find a full tray of hot Jalebis or fresh fruit, preventing the usual bottleneck at the sweet table.
